Winners at 84th Academy Awards in Hollywood

 
Published on Feb 27, 2012
 
 
 
 
 
The cast of the Oscar winning Best Picture "The Artist" address the audience onstage at the 84th Annual Academy Awards on Feb 26, 2012 in Hollywood, California. -- PHOTO: AFP

LOS ANGELES (REUTERS) - Silent romance The Artist won five Oscars on Sunday including best film, and Martin Scorsese's Hugo also took five of the world's top movie honours on a night where stories about movies felt the love of Hollywood.

The Artist, a black-and-white tale of a fading star who finds redemption through romance in the era when silent movies were overtaken by talkies, added to its best film victory with Oscars for its French star Jean Dujardin and director Michel Hazanavicius, as well for musical score and costume design.

'I am the happiest director in the world right now. Thank you for that,' Hazanavicius told the audience of stars including George Clooney, Michelle Williams, Angelina Jolie, Brad Pitt and members of the Academy of Motion Picture Arts and Sciences.

Dujardin was equally excited, exclaiming 'I love this country' before thanking the Academy, fellow filmmakers and his wife and recalling silent actor Douglas Fairbanks as an inspiration.
